I don't believe it is where you are describing, but I can't be sure. The pilot jet is in a recess next to the main jet. Where the plastic shield that surrounds your main jet, goes into the casting of the carb, is where you will find the pilot jet. It almost appears that this piece of plastic on the shield is a guide to make sure the shield is oriented right, but down in the carb in this recess is the pilot. You will need a small standard screwdriver to remove the pilot, and it will have numbers on it, but they will be small. I've heard some people saying that their numbers wore off after "X" amount of usage, but I have yet to see that.
